Transaction 2017ee08dad2ce9782695f06cd020db5596f001f7dfed789ee756a548dc9dd95
1 Input
1 Output
-
2017ee08dad2ce9782695f06cd020db5596f001f7dfed789ee756a548dc9dd95:0
- value
- 909850
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f69ba99178e88fd79ee8e4da4b7990789c59790
- address
- bc1q3a5m4xgh36y0670w3ex6fdueq7yut9usx38c0m